build some #wifiscan #catears with a #esp8266 and two #ws2812 leds...used lipo from a e-cig... moar wifi... moar blinking colors!
The serial LED strip stuff on ESP IDF is pretty good, a standard library. e.g. neopixel, etc.
It used RMT (IR Remote Control) to generate the series of pulses.
But a better way is to use SPI. And the library now does that too.
But I wanted something the library does not do.
Ability to have a strip that is, say, RGB, linked to another that is RGBW. Send 3 bytes for first X pixels and 4 for the rest, etc.
So, ended up making my own SPI based serial LED driver.
Yay, it works.
in case you're still using those, read my rant on this flavour of addressable RGB LEDs, an why I prefer SPI based #APA102 and #SK9822
scroll all to the bottom of https://github.com/wenzellabs/digitus16
Different Algorithms Sort Christmas Lights https://hackaday.com/2025/12/29/different-algorithms-sort-christmas-lights/
#News #Algorithm #Christmas #Led #Lights #Programming #Rp2040 #Sort #Ws2812
Le thème de Noël de l'interface de WLED 🎄 🎅
Mignon. (un peu comme dans VLC...)
This is what happens, if you leave me alone with an #ESP32, a #WS2812 LED-Strip and some time.
I have not yet implemented it to display maintenance times. I believe #UptimeKuma will internally handle that as up and note the maintenance somewhere else, but I'm not fully sure.
Спасаем ARGB: Как я заменил сгоревший китайский хаб на ESP32 с веб-интерфейсом
Год назад я собрал систему с пятью бюджетными ARGB вентиляторами Aigo AR12 с 6-pin разъёмами. В комплекте шёл хаб AR12-2012 — типичная китайская плата с 5 портами для вентилей, SATA питанием и выходом на материнку для синхронизации подсветки. Всё работало. Красиво светилось. Но ровно год . Однажды утром вентиляторы крутились, а подсветка — нет. Хаб умер. Покупать новый за $15-20 не хотелось, тем более что я знал: внутри этих вертушек сидят обычные адресные светодиоды (WS2812/SM16703-совместимые). А раз адресные, значит можно управлять с ESP32 .
https://habr.com/ru/articles/973472/
#ESP32 #ARGB #RGB_контроллер #WS2812 #вебинтерфейс #DIY #NeoPixel #Aigo_AR12 #микроконтроллер #домашняя_автоматизация
I've spent way too much time investigating why my #ws2812 RGB LED strip driven by #esp8266 with #wled firmware is only lighting up roughly half way.
I was checking wiring guides and signal strength, modding the level shifter as per https://wled.discourse.group/t/levelshifter-analysis/11871/12
Before I realized I bought a longer strip (5m) than I was calculating with (3m)...
Published the #WLED #ws2812 matrix projector on printables:
https://www.printables.com/model/1470198-ws2812-8x8-projector
it uses resin printed optics as well as a cheap Fresnel magnifier lens to project 8x8 LED matrix modules running WLED.
RFC/thinking out loud: Powering Portable Projects
I want to power several 1m long #ws2812 RGB strips from power bank(s) for not a lot of money. The LED specs say 60 LEDs per meter and 60mA max power draw per LED. That's 3.6A/m (18W at 5V).
Affordable USB-C cables are rated for 3A only. What if I take one of these PD trigger boards (0.8€/pc) to request a higher voltage (e.g. 12V), and then use a small buck converter (also 0.8€/pc) to bring it back to 5V. Supposedly it supports 5A out.
STM32 Tutorial #69 - WS2812 USB HID Controller (Neopixel RGB LED)
In this video we will combine earlier videos using USB HID to control the programmable RGB WS2812 Neopixels.
#STM32 #GettingStarted #Tutorial #STM32CubeIDE #USB #HID #WS2812 #NeoPixel #STM32World
www.youtube.com/watch?v=gc_A...
STM32 Tutorial #69 - WS2812 US...
STM32 Tutorial #69 - WS2812 USB HID Controller (Neopixel RGB LED)
In this video we will combine earlier videos using USB HID to control the programmable RGB WS2812 Neopixels.
#STM32 #GettingStarted #Tutorial #STM32CubeIDE #STM32CubeMX #USB #HID #WS2812 #NeoPixel #STM32World
Learn how to control the Adafruit NeoPixel (WS2812) with a few lines of MicroPython
https://www.makerspace-online.com/micropython-ws2812-aka-neopixel/?utm_source=mms
#AdafruitNeoPixel #WS2812 #LED #MicroPython #programming #OpenHardware
I guess I should also add what I'm trying to do with these.
This is a 3D printed prototype to get a feel for the size and shape of the #PCB before I actually design it.
So far all of the LED glasses and shutter shades I've found on the Internet absolutely suck, either in terms of resolution, colour (being monochrome), stylishness, effect variety/versatility or all of the above.
The WS2812's don't need matrix connections as they are addressable as a stand which will allow for the slats to work. However they do have a base current draw of almost 1mA EACH when they're off and roughly 34mA fully lit. My current #CAD model has 268 Pixels, that makes 9.1A fully lit, obviously a current and heat concern. But full brightness is WAYYY too much anyways so it shouldn't really happen at all. There are other LED types that operate the same way but they are all significantly more expensive than these 2020 #WS2812 . Both smaller (1515 and 1010) aswell as 5mA per colour versions. However 1k of them tend to cost 45€+, not 5€.
Русская «Ардуина»: первый взгляд любителя
Я — самодельщик-ардуинщик со стажем. Люблю пихать ардуины во всякие подходящие и не очень места. Как-то раз я уже показывал свою коллекцию Arduino-совместимых плат, и с тех пор она только росла и ширилась. Теперь в ней случилось особенное пополнение: русская (пока не) народная «Ардуина» ELBEAR от сибирской компании «Элрон» на базе отечественного микроконтроллера MIK32 «Амур», о существовании которой я узнал несколько дней назад из статьи на Хабре . В статье я изложу частный опыт искушённого любителя, который пытается импортозаместить зарубежную Arduino и приспособить данную плату для своих любительских нужд, не залезая в дебри. Конечно, это далеко не первая подобная публикация, с поездкой на поезде хайпа я припозднился примерно на годик. Зато она отражает актуальное положение дел и демонстрирует, чем чреват смелый прыжок веры прямо в неизвестность без предварительного изучения вопроса. К тому же, я не самый обычный ардуинщик. Вкусы мои специфичны: я не сделал ни одной метеостанции, мой дом глуп как пробка, и даже мои часы на Arduino — стрелочные. Вместо этого я делаю вещи, так или иначе связанные с электронными и видеоиграми, демосценой, звуком и музыкой с уклоном в ретро. И разнообразные ардуины мне нужны и интересны именно в этом контексте. А значит, есть шанс, что будет интересно.
https://habr.com/ru/companies/ruvds/articles/919202/
#ruvds_статьи #arduino #arduino_nano #arduino_uno #arduino_ide #ардуина #микроконтроллеры #микроэлектроника #ws2812 #adafruit #амур #мик32_амур #mik32_amur #amur #К1948ВК018 #микрон #элрон #ELBEAR #ELBEAR_ACEUNO #ELBEAR_ACENANO #AY38910 #ST7789 #SH1106 #ILI9488 #ili9341 #импортозамещение
Русская «Ардуина»: первый взгляд любителя
Я — самодельщик-ардуинщик со стажем. Люблю пихать ардуины во всякие подходящие и не очень места. Как-то раз я уже показывал свою коллекцию Arduino-совместимых плат, и с тех пор она только росла и ширилась. Теперь в ней случилось особенное пополнение: русская (пока не) народная «Ардуина» ELBEAR от сибирской компании «Элрон» на базе отечественного микроконтроллера MIK32 «Амур», о существовании которой я узнал несколько дней назад из статьи на Хабре . В статье я изложу частный опыт искушённого любителя, который пытается импортозаместить зарубежную Arduino и приспособить данную плату для своих любительских нужд, не залезая в дебри. Конечно, это далеко не первая подобная публикация, с поездкой на поезде хайпа я припозднился примерно на годик. Зато она отражает актуальное положение дел и демонстрирует, чем чреват смелый прыжок веры прямо в неизвестность без предварительного изучения вопроса. К тому же, я не самый обычный ардуинщик. Вкусы мои специфичны: я не сделал ни одной метеостанции, мой дом глуп как пробка, и даже мои часы на Arduino — стрелочные. Вместо этого я делаю вещи, так или иначе связанные с электронными и видеоиграми, демосценой, звуком и музыкой с уклоном в ретро. И разнообразные ардуины мне нужны и интересны именно в этом контексте. А значит, есть шанс, что будет интересно.
https://habr.com/ru/companies/ruvds/articles/919202/
#ruvds_статьи #arduino #arduino_nano #arduino_uno #arduino_ide #ардуина #микроконтроллеры #микроэлектроника #ws2812 #adafruit #амур #мик32_амур #mik32_amur #amur #К1948ВК018 #микрон #элрон #ELBEAR #ELBEAR_ACEUNO #ELBEAR_ACENANO #AY38910 #ST7789 #SH1106 #ILI9488 #ili9341 #импортозамещение
I built a scaffolding system for 16x16 #WS2812 #LED panels you can #3Dprint in #FreeCAD.
https://www.printables.com/model/1093151-led-panel-travel-scaffolding-system
I had these panels for a while but fell out of love with the idea of building another cube. Instead I thought they might be nifty as screen or light-blaster.
So i came up with this portable system to set them up at congress and similar. Making the CAD work automagically for an arbitrary number of panels turned out to be more hassle than it's worth, so for now it's 1-3 per setup.